Transponder Keys
In the past keys that had simply a flat metal blade was all that you needed to get your car started. Although these keys are still available but more and more vehicles have transponder keys that have chips inside. The chips send a signal to the immobilizer system of your vehicle that informs it that the key is genuine and that you have permission to start the engine. The car won't start without this signal. Transponder keys prevent theft and make it much harder for thieves to hotwire your car.
Transponder keys can be traditional blade keys that can be inserted into the ignition cylinder, or they can be integrated with an electronic key fob that stays in your pocket. You can also find them at a number of big hardware stores like Home Depot and AutoZone, however they tend to be more expensive. It is usually cheaper to have a locksmith cut and program the keys.
The price of a transponder keys varies depending on the car model and type of chip. Professionals will employ special equipment to duplicate an existing key that is suitable for your vehicle, and then program the chip in the new key to match your car's unique code. This process can be complicated and if the process isn't done correctly, it won't work.
